291-H - Recording of liens by the state.


NY Real Prop L § 291-H (2012) What's This?
 
    §  291-h.  Recording  of liens by the state. The state may cause to be
  filed in the appropriate office of the city register of the city of  New
  York or in the county clerk's office of the county of Richmond or in the
  county  clerk's  office  of any other county of the state where the real
  property is situated a notice of lien created by the application for and
  receipt of state aid provided pursuant to section 41.27  of  the  mental
  hygiene  law or by the application for and receipt of state aid provided
  pursuant to section 25.03 of the mental hygiene law and any  regulations
  promulgated in connection therewith. Such notice shall briefly state the
  recipient of the state aid, conditions of the provision of the state aid
  and  shall  contain  a  general  description  by  metes and bounds or by
  section, block and lot number  of  the  real  property  to  be  acquired
  thereby.
